Description
Originally named Kaos in Japanese media, the Ancient One is an approximately 1,150-year-old powerful monk from a mystical clan with origins near the Kanto region. He serves as the creator of the nine mystical armors, forged from the remains of the demon emperor Talpa's armor after their initial battle a millennium ago. Recognizing Talpa's lingering threat, he split the armor into nine separate suits, each imbued with distinct Confucian or Bushido virtues to neutralize their inherent evil, and sealed them away until needed.

His appearance features white hair, traditional monk robes, and a straw hat obscuring his face, always accompanied by a mystical staff; during his ancient battle against Talpa, he wore green and blue-gray samurai armor. Characterized by intense seriousness and dedication to protecting the Mortal Realm from the Dynasty's evil, this commitment extends to self-sacrifice, culminating in giving his life to enable the Ronin Warriors to breach Talpa's castle. Despite his stern demeanor, he demonstrates compassion toward those corrupted by Talpa, notably reaching out to Anubis during the warlord's crisis of loyalty and sensing a troubled soul within Suzanagi, though he could not aid her.

Beyond his clan affiliation and pivotal confrontation with Talpa, his early history remains largely undefined. Approximately one year before Talpa's resurgence in the modern era, he personally bestows the armors upon the five Ronin Warriors. After his death, he continues to mentor and guide them, including lending his staff to their allies Mia and Yuli for additional support. His relationship with the Ronin Warriors is one of paternal care mixed with guilt for involving them in the conflict, while his dynamic with Talpa defines them as eternal rivals.

Across all official media, including the OVAs, his role remains consistent as a posthumous mentor. His actions and legacy directly influence the broader narrative, particularly in the *Legend of the Inferno Armor* OVA where the armors' corruption becomes a central plot point tied to his original creation.
